A mutation in a gene might help explain why chimps, our nearest relative, don't talk, claim scientists.It is known that when mutated, FOXP2 can disrupt speech and language in humans, and now the study has revealed major differences between how the human and chimp versions of the gene work, perhaps explaining why language is unique to humans.The findings provide insight into the evolution of the human...
